Frequently asked questions

How far is 6 Wurinya Street from Brisbane's central business district?

The property is approximately 10 kilometres north‑west of the Brisbane GPO by road. This places it within a short drive of the city centre

What outdoor recreation options are nearby?

Enoggera Reservoir and Walkabout Creek Discovery Centre are within 1–2 km, offering fishing, kayaking, paddle‑craft launch points and bushwalking that links to the D’Aguilar Park trail network. The nearby Taylor Range also provides scenic views and walking opportunities

What public transport services are available in The Gap?

The suburb is serviced by a good public bus network that runs along Waterworks Road, the main arterial road connecting The Gap to Brisbane. Private vehicle access is also convenient via the same road

What community facilities are close to the property?

Nearby amenities include The Gap Village shopping village, a local police station on Waterworks Road, and a Queensland Fire & Rescue station and ambulance service in the adjacent Ashgrove area. These services are all within a few kilometres of the home

Are there any notable natural landmarks near 6 Wurinya Street?

The property sits in the valley between Mount Coot‑tha and Enoggera Hill, part of the Taylor Range, giving the suburb its name “The Gap.” These hills frame the area and provide a backdrop of green bushland

Which radio or media stations can be heard from this location?

Several radio stations are within a 2‑km radius, including Nova 106.9, 4EB, 4MBS, 4ZZZ and B105 FM, offering a range of music and community programming

Has the area experienced any significant weather events?

The Gap was affected by a major microburst during the 2008 Queensland storms, which caused strong winds and damage to trees and homes. Residents remain aware of the suburb’s weather history
